aboutsummaryrefslogtreecommitdiffstats
path: root/os/hal/ports/SAMA/SAMA5D2x/hal_lld.c
diff options
context:
space:
mode:
authorRocco Marco Guglielmi <roccomarco.guglielmi@live.com>2017-08-09 21:36:51 +0000
committerRocco Marco Guglielmi <roccomarco.guglielmi@live.com>2017-08-09 21:36:51 +0000
commitf9ec8eaed614de52e2877308dd1a7800d4b2637f (patch)
treeeb3b742ac7a5f2269b2b19bac6900fdbece7b454 /os/hal/ports/SAMA/SAMA5D2x/hal_lld.c
parentd815243fa40a9b9496a14ed54a101ff90bc060b6 (diff)
downloadChibiOS-f9ec8eaed614de52e2877308dd1a7800d4b2637f.tar.gz
ChibiOS-f9ec8eaed614de52e2877308dd1a7800d4b2637f.tar.bz2
ChibiOS-f9ec8eaed614de52e2877308dd1a7800d4b2637f.zip
Added sama_pmc and improved clock init
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@10379 35acf78f-673a-0410-8e92-d51de3d6d3f4
Diffstat (limited to 'os/hal/ports/SAMA/SAMA5D2x/hal_lld.c')
-rw-r--r--os/hal/ports/SAMA/SAMA5D2x/hal_lld.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/os/hal/ports/SAMA/SAMA5D2x/hal_lld.c b/os/hal/ports/SAMA/SAMA5D2x/hal_lld.c
index 114c7dc4a..c852d44b6 100644
--- a/os/hal/ports/SAMA/SAMA5D2x/hal_lld.c
+++ b/os/hal/ports/SAMA/SAMA5D2x/hal_lld.c
@@ -75,7 +75,7 @@ void sama_clock_init(void) {
#if !SAMA_NO_INIT
uint32_t mor, pllar, mckr;
/* Disabling PMC write protection. */
- PMC->PMC_WPMR = PMC_WPMR_WPKEY_PASSWD;
+ pmcDisableWP();
/* Enforces the reset default configuration of clock tree. */
{
@@ -178,8 +178,8 @@ void sama_clock_init(void) {
SCKC->SCKC_CR = SAMA_OSC_SEL;
}
-/* Enabling write protection. */
-PMC->PMC_WPMR = PMC_WPMR_WPKEY_PASSWD | PMC_WPMR_WPEN;
+ /* Enabling write protection. */
+ pmcEnableWP();
#endif /* !SAMA_NO_INIT */
}